1. An information processing apparatus, comprising:
circuitry configured to:
acquire, from a camera, an image of an operation surface from above, wherein the operation surface is configured to accept a hand-based operation input from users;
detect left and right hands of the users and arms corresponding to the left and right hands, from the image;
set one of the detected left and right hands as a benchmark hand;
set a base position of an arm of the benchmark hand as a benchmark position;
set a base position of an arm closest adjacent to the benchmark position in a direction based on whether the benchmark hand is a left hand or a right hand as a reference position; and
set the hand of the arm of which the base position is set as the reference position and the hand of the arm of which the base position is set as the benchmark position as a pair of the left and right hands of a first user of the users.
